Transaction 50373ab663bedef8b5be1477ca69147fccf16d44ffd322d31ac0dc5389457da2

1 Input
2 Outputs
  • 50373ab663bedef8b5be1477ca69147fccf16d44ffd322d31ac0dc5389457da2:0
  • value  53480
    address  3MwCh9N9CkFwJPtFWrz2jAF9Zd1ToiBKLr
  • 50373ab663bedef8b5be1477ca69147fccf16d44ffd322d31ac0dc5389457da2:1
  • value  500000
    address  38enTLDvHLFTV4FKoWyB4wkBiHLWqMqyCF